Possible values are always, auto and never. In the above syntax, where Port Number is the specified Port number that we need to change, and listen_connection is used for the IP address. This command will start an interactive terminal inside the container. 588), How terrifying is giving a conference talk? -u - Show UDP ports. TCP port uses this port number to listen to all IP addresses on the server. In the ]project-open[ Centos 7 virtual appliance just enter "psql" in a local terminal window running as user "projop". The network address or IP address of the PostgreSQL server. how to see port from postgresql linux command how to get port of postgresql check postgres db port postgresql port query how to know port in postgreysql how to check which port is in use by postgresql postgres port number setting how to check the port i connected to in postgres show port running postgres postgres check which port view postgresql. By ubuntuMint. Is there a command to find the current port and host that the database is running on? Unfortunately, this method needs a table target to invoke the server-side shell. Step 1: Install Docker Compose Presumably, you already have Docker installed on your system. In addition, you can use another command that returns its path on your Linux if installed. Setting up AJAX support for Department Planner, Building Sencha Touch Apps for ]project-open[, Write a report using ]po['s Reporting Engine, Petri-Nets as a conceptual standard for modelling workflows, Tcl arrays vs. PostgreSQL temporary tables - Benchmark, The Need for A Different Approach to DB extendibility, Absence Management: Allow convenient entry of daily absences, Editable HTML template for Financial Documents, FI: Extensions Cost Accounting - Accounts, Management of Overhead Costs, Cash Flow Report, PM: Resource-constrained Project Scheduling, CRM: Advanced Customer Relationship Management, FI: Administration of Consulting & Service Rates, FI: Invoicing based on Employee/Customer Price Matrix, TR: Customer Portal for Translation Companies, Integration with Open Source Inventory Management Systems, Creative Commons Attribution-NonCommercial-ShareAlike 2.0 Generic License, When does this rule apply: Domain, Private and Public (all three checked). Is a thumbs-up emoji considered as legally binding agreement in the United States? Why is type reinterpretation considered highly problematic in many programming languages? Connect to the database as the user username instead of the default. the which Command Find the host name and port using PSQL commands This will display the PostgreSQL version number, which indicates that PostgreSQL is installed. How to get port number of database in postgresql for ubuntu? PostgreSQL also has the ability to use multiple ports for different types of connections, such as for remote connections or for web applications. SSL. We must install PostgreSQL in our system. Tel US: +1 415 200 2465 A list of recommended whitelisting sites can be found in the Configure a Whitelist section. Checking The PostgreSQL Port On Linux: An Essential Step For Connecting Install and configure PostgreSQL | Ubuntu The same thing applies to Linux operating systems. PostgreSQL: Documentation: 15: pg_isready Can a bard/cleric/druid ritual-cast a spell on their class list that they learned as another class? Check PostgreSQL Version in Ubuntu Linux / Windows. Postgres can also be accessed through the Secure Shell (SSH) protocol, which is a form of encrypted network communication. have at least one account with superuser privileges and/or can access the postgres role, and, (just for fun) you need to access both values within a single transaction from within the database itself. Suppose we need to check the Port number and IP address; at that time, we use the following command for the Windows operating system and Linux. At that time, we need Port Number. Old novel featuring travel between planets via tubes that were located at the poles in pools of mercury. Which Should I Use? Replace this with a if you want to see all ports, irrespective of their state. To determine if Postgres is running on port 5432, you can use the command line tool netstat. He is knowledgeable and experienced, and he enjoys sharing his knowledge with others. Stack Exchange network consists of 182 Q&A communities including Stack Overflow, the largest, most trusted online community for developers to learn, share their knowledge, and build their careers. Next, you can start the PostgreSQL by running the following command on the same terminal. Use any combination of ugo to represent user, group, other. To check the status of the PostgreSQL server using netstat, you can use the following command: This indicates that the PostgreSQL server is listening for connections on the default port, and is therefore running and available. Linux is supposedly migrating away from route/ifconfig/netstat. To find the port number you can run this command (assuming you are on localhost), This uses psql's built in HOST variable, documented here, And postgres System Information Functions, documented here, In the results you can get the port details. Connect to RDS Postgres using the PostgreSQL client. Does attorney client privilege apply when lawyers are fraudulent about credentials? A database server can connect to up to 50 ports at a time. Once you have the IP address, you can open Postgres and connect to the server. PostgreSql port open on NAS Synology DiskStation (DS216j) If you have installed HomeBrew, you must use the init first to ensure that anything else comes to life. Connecting to Postgresql in a docker container from outside Only for unix. We also need to provide a password and save the setting. Basic Setup. Were using a 64-bit Windows 10 system that weve connected to via Remote Desktop Protocol (RDP) for this topic. In this case you can just turn off the firewall for a first test in Control Panel -> Systems and Security -> Windows Firewall -> Turn Windows Firewall on or off. The process to check whether PostgreSQL is running is the same on Arch Linux, simply run: Again, thenmapcommand is useful here for checking that the default PostgreSQL port of5432is open on your system: If this port is not on the list, useufwto allow the port through the firewall: If youve changed from the default PostgreSQL port in your configuration, you will need to adjust your firewall rule to match. networking - Is port 5432 open for postgres? - Ask Ubuntu 2023 TheDBAdmin.com Built by Tech Enthusiasts with . In this file we will edit the "listen_address" and "port" parameters, so that they look like below: After that we need to restart PG to activate the changes. For Postgres, add 1.0.0/0 route entries to the RDS whitelist. PostgreSQL - ArchWiki Suppose we need to access data in the database on the client location, which we call remote users on various locations in the network. After entering your password, you should get an output of what's currently running on port 5432. THE CERTIFICATION NAMES ARE THE TRADEMARKS OF THEIR RESPECTIVE OWNERS. Ensure that the server is running using the systemctl start command: sudo systemctl start postgresql.service. But thinking how can I push this in the context. The best answers are voted up and rise to the top, Not the answer you're looking for? The syntax for this is: psql -h hostname -p port_number -U username. Specifies the host name of the machine on which the server is running. You can also check the port by using the command netstat -an | grep 5432 which will show the port number and the status. The default PostgreSQL port is 5432. -n shows the numeric value of the ports instead of resolving to service names. Check the existing port details It depends on your systems kernel setting. the chosen answer is true but not related to the question. You can also view the port number in the Status Bar at the bottom of the pgAdmin window. you will get You are connected to database "your_database" as user "user_name" on host "host_name" at port "port_number". In order to check port numbers in PostgreSQL, you will need to first establish a connection with the PostgreSQL server. If you need to be able to call without a temp table, i.e. Monitor Database Server using Prometheus & GraFana, How to Test Disk Throughput on Linux using shell script, Linux Command List most used by Database Administrator (DBA), Automate Postgresql Daily Database Backup using Pgbackreast and bash. Re: How can I tell what port my postgreSQL server is running on? Finally, you can also view port numbers associated with a particular database by querying the pg_database system table. We can then configure Postgres to allow network access by clicking the next option, and then clicking the next option. I found there is a PostgreSQL extension pg-hostname which can get the hostname from server. Once connected, you can use the pg_port command to retrieve the port number associated with the current connection. Like Ubuntu and Arch, you can use thesystemctlcommand to check the status of the PostgreSQL service on Red Hat based distributions: Thefirewall-cmdcommand can be used to check that the default PostgreSQL port of5432is open on Red Hat based distributions: postgressqland its port should be shown in the outputted list. This command will list all the active network connections, including those running on port 5432. Explanation of the command: -t shows TCP ports. Then click on the connection and give the remote machines IP address. The port number for Postgres is 5432. In a similar fashion, we can use the firewall to open a port for another database such as SQL Server. You also have the option to opt-out of these cookies. We must require knowledge about configuration files. In the unlikely scenario where you do not have access toufworfirewall-cmd, you canwrite your own iptables rulesto allow traffic through your systems firewall. PostgreSQL Port | Complete Guide to PostgreSQL Port - EDUCBA It is also meant to include Windows security. If it is not listed, you can open the firewall port using theufwcommand: If you have configured different a different hostname or port from the default, you may need to update your firewall rules to match. Then please issue the following SQL command: Now you should be able to connect to the server using the standard PostgreSQL client "psql", the PG administration tool pgAdmin or any other application with a PostgreSQL interface. It answers the question that was asked as a single copy and paste solution. Source: stackoverflow.com. This can be useful for security purposes, or for more efficient management of multiple databases. EDB Docs - Installing PostgreSQL on Windows - EnterpriseDB $ sudo lsof -i :5432 When issuing the command above, you will prompted for the computer's password. Then go to PostgreSQL service and check the status. Link to this answer Share Copy Link . Select the server that you want to find the info about and then follow the steps. If you can connect to the server via psql, you can issue the following command that shows the server version: SELECT version(); This function returns the PostgreSQL version, as well as the build system. listen_address specifies TCP/IP single or multiple address on the server to establish a connection from the client site. The dbname can be a connection string. To install the psql client on Amazon Linux 2, run the following command: sudo amazon-linux-extras install postgresql15 To check whether your DB instance is public or private, use the AWS Management Console to view the Connectivity & security tab for your instance. The maximum number of seconds to wait when attempting connection before returning that the server is not responding. From the terminal you can simply do a "postgres list clusters": It will return Postgres version number, cluster names, ports, status, owner, and the location of your data directories and log file. Out of these, the cookies that are categorized as necessary are stored on your browser as they are essential for the working of basic functionalities of the website. One way to check the Postgres port on a Mac is to open the Terminal and type in the command lsof -i TCP:5432 which will list out all the processes that are using the Postgres port 5432. Is there a way to create fake halftone holes across the entire object that doesn't completely cuts? LinuxToday is a trusted, contributor-driven news resource supporting all types of Linux users. By selecting File > Save, you can save the new port number. With the help of port number and IP address, we can connect multiple connections in the network to remote access server and database. document.getElementById( "ak_js_1" ).setAttribute( "value", ( new Date() ).getTime() ); Blogger, Technology Enthusiast, Editorial Team Member. The -h option can be used to specify the host name. PostgreSQL: Documentation: 15: 20.3. Connections and Authentication When using pgAdmin, it is easy to check the port number for a particular server. And Windows, we need to search for services in the search option of the start menu. Share . This will display a list of all the ports and the programs that are actively listening on them. It checks the number of connection slots available for PostgreSQL superusers. If the command returns with an error, then PostgreSQL is not installed on the machine. To learn more, see our tips on writing great answers. Travis is a programmer who writes about programming and delivers related news to readers. If the port is not set correctly, you will need to configure it to the correct port in order for Postgres to run correctly. Please check if PostgreSQL is listening on a public port: The results above (including "127.0.0.1:5432") shows that PostgreSQL is listening only for connects originating from the local computer, so we will have to edit the "postgresql.conf" configuration file. Use any combination of rwx to represent read, write, execute. 2023 - EDUCBA. Why is there a current in a changing magnetic field? Typically 100 connections may allow, but sometimes it may be less. This will display the IP address for the server. When installing PostgreSQL on Ubuntu, usually a firewall rule will be created automatically allowing access to the database server. To check the status of the PostgreSQL server, you can use the following systemctl command: systemctl status postgresql This command will query the status of the postgresql service, which is the default service name for the PostgreSQL server on most Linux distributions. Another way to check Port Number and IP address is to open postgresql directly.conf file and check the Port number and IP. To connect to a PostgreSQL database using the psql command line tool, you must specify a port. When connecting to a PostgreSQL database, youll need to know how to use the databases port number, IP address, and protocol. Database administrators are concerned with both the servers and the databases databases administrative components. PostgreSQL is an open-source database management system that has been used by a wide range of organizations. We will check with the command line "psql" tool on the remote computer: As a result you should see "Password for user projop". Necessary cookies are absolutely essential for the website to function properly. If you do not see any output, or if the output indicates that the port is not being used, this may mean that the PostgreSQL server is not running. The postgresql port is defined in your postgresql.conf file. 5 Easy Ways to Check for Open Ports on Linux - MUO This command lists the clusters with ports, statuses and other information: Port numbers must be changed in the Connections and Authentication section of the configuration file. Mysterious Mandrill. Is there a command to find the current port and host that the database is running on? As an alternative you can go to Control Panel -> Systems and Security -> Windows Firewall -> Allow a program or feature through Windows Firewall -> Advanced Settings -> New Rule: In order to set the PostgreSQL password for the user "projop" (or whatever user) you need to connect locally to the database using an account with administration rights. Here we can change the port number and IP address as per requirement. How to Use a Raspberry Pi for Digital Signage, How to Share a Printer using AirPrint with a Raspberry Pi, The Worst Things Youll Probably Google As a Programmer on Linux, How to Declare Variables in PHP (Constants, Static, Global). While this port is a configurable option, you can modify it by modifying the postgresql.conf file. how to check port number for postgresql - Code Examples & Solutions
Tri Village Basketball Schedule, How To Politely Ask For An Invitation Sample, Articles H